SBW eyes Olympics

All Blacks star Sonny Bill Williams will make the switch to sevens from next year.

The league-hopping 30-year-old is expected to feature in the All Blacks’ World Cup squad, but will then commit to the New Zealand sevens team through to the 2016 Rio Olympics.

All Blacks sevens coach Gordon Tietjens said he was excited by this prospect.

‘Sonny Bill Williams is a great athlete and has shown he can adapt very easily to the demands of rugby. I see him adjusting very well to the fast pace of sevens. He’ll be a great attacking weapon with his speed, strength and uncanny ability to offload.

‘We’re really pleased he’s committed to the full season. He knows competition for places will be intense, so he’s giving himself the best chance of making the team for Rio.’

The All Blacks sevens squad will go into the new season with the services of fellow All Black Liam Messam and talented loose forwards Ardie Savea and Akira Ioane.
